Abstract

Removal of hydrocarbons from fluid media such as air and water is effected by contact with a sorbent produced by heating active carbon to 300-1300 degrees C (pref. 700-1100 degrees C) in the presence of a catalyst comprising a volatile acid-forming substance. The sorbent must contain 5 (pref. 1) wt. % residual catalyst. (N.B., the term hydrocarbons includes halogenated and oxygenated hydrocarbons). The process is esp. useful for removing traces of vinyl chloride from air or CHCl3 from water. The catalyst treatment greatly increases the sorption capacity of the active carbon (e.g. by 10-150%).
